Restroom floor covering
Try to prevent need to position carpets on the restroom flooring, according to the study it is not also favoured. The study revealed that the recommended flooring covering was tiles, with 75 per cent saying they "loved" a tiled bathroom floor. Popular plastic floor covering has actually not yet shed its location in the shower room, with greater than 61 per cent saying they didn't have any solid sort or dislikes towards it.
When choosing your washroom floor covering, ceramic tiles is the favoured option, but if the spending plan is tight, then plastic flooring won't allow you down.
Besides the flooring, see to it your home windows look appealing. When it comes to clothing your restroom home windows, avoid those bathroom internet and material curtains. The survey revealed that 94 per cent claimed they favoured blinds in the restroom to drapes.
Shower power
When planning the style of your washroom, one of one of the most vital elements to take into consideration is placing a shower. Some restrooms do not have adequate space to consist of a shower work area, so assess your choices. Think about mounting a shower over the bath if room is limited.
The survey revealed that 94 percent of its individuals thought that a shower in a bathroom was extremely crucial, as well as 81 percent claimed they favored a different shower unit in a huge washroom. Virtually 65 percent stated their suitable would be a power shower, while 27 per cent favored mixer showers, and also just 12 per cent opted for electrical showers.
If you have actually picked a shower over the bathroom, then think about placing a set glass screen instead of a shower drape. It might cost a couple of additional pounds, but majority of the study's contributors favored a fixed glass display to a shower drape.
Choosing your tub
As opposed to common idea, adding a whirlpool bath to boost home worth doesn't constantly do the trick. So if you're pondering selling your building, try to prevent acquiring a whirlpool bath in the hopes of acquiring added profit.
The survey exposed that near 53 per cent of its participants were not phased by them, while just a tiny 38 percent of participants "loved" them. Surprisingly, 62 percent claimed they had "no solid view" towards corner baths either, which suggests the conventional rectangular bathrooms still hold clout against their improved counter components.
Hey there simpleness
From as far back as the 1960s much emphasis was positioned on vibrant colour in the washroom. Formed wall surface floor tiles of maritime creatures and excessive colours were the trend, along with plastic. Plastic bathroom decor was the fad, from strong orange, olive eco-friendly, mustard yellow and chocolate brownish coloured tooth brush, soap and towel owners, to thick formed plastic shower curtains that howled colours of the boldest nature.
As the moments proceeded, the 1970s and also very early 1980s became a duration when gold restroom fixings and also furnishing, such as faucets, towel rails and toilet roll owners, were considered extremely stylish. These extravagant gold trimmed functions were in vogue, and shower room décor was 'loud'. Contributed to this were those as soon as delightful restroom collections in colours avocado, reefs pink, and chocolate brownish. Washroom colour has actually changed drastically over the past years, and also tones have actually become more neutral, in some cases with a hint of colour that adds a complementary vigour to the general plan.
Of the many numerous individuals that took part in Plumbworld's recent restroom survey, an overwhelming 82 per cent said they "hated" the as soon as pietistic avocado as well as coral reefs pink shower room suites, colours remnant of 1970s as well as 1980s, which are usually characterised as being dark and also plain.
According to the study, chrome shower room taps were much preferred to gold.
So, when making as well as decorating your bathroom maintain those dark colours at bay, take into consideration white collections, and go with chrome dealings with and home furnishings instead of showy gold.

The 5 Benefits Of Renovating Your Bathroom
Looking for simple renovations that will give your home a face lift? Start with your bathroom, especially if you have pink tile and a baby blue toilet. Outdated bathrooms can stop potential buyers in their tracks. Even if you're not looking to sell, it's nice to feel like you're living in the current decade. Besides increasing the value of your home, the bathroom can be a place to get creative and have some fun. Here are five major benefits a bathroom re-do can offer:
Increase your home's value
According to HGTV.com, a minor bathroom remodel gives you a 102% return at resale. A minor remodel encompasses replacing the tub, tile surround, floor, toilet, sink, vanity, and fixtures, then perhaps finishing off the project with a fresh coat of paint on the walls. As you renovate, keep in mind the color and decorating trends of today and if those trends will have lasting value in the future.
Save money now
Replacing leaky faucets, adding aerators, and installing an on-demand water heater and a water-efficient toilet will save you big bucks on utility costs.
Become a more peaceful oasis
Performing your daily ablutions in a messy, unattractive space with old, substandard fixtures can be a source of stress. With a renovation, you can unwind in a claw-foot tub and dry off afterwards with heated towels. You can choose colors and textures that will help you relax and soothe stress away, taking you to your happy place.
Reduce clutter
Poorly designed bathrooms invite clutter, so when you renovate you can increase storage capacity with the smart designs available in today's cabinetry. You can finally find discreet homes for your towels, cleaners, toiletries, and medicines.
Become more eco-friendly
You can reclaim and repurpose an older porcelain sink, saving it from a landfill. Or you can buy new fixtures and materials from companies developing products that are energy-efficient, low-tox, biodegradable, and/or recyclable.
